Opel Insignia Struts Its Goods At British Motor Show
July 24th, 2008
Earlier this year we were told that the Opel Insignia would be arriving at dealerships in October. The newlw designed car has captured the eyes of many consumers who hae already gotten a chance to see it up close - but now those attending the British Motor Show will get their look. The Insignia will be replacing the Vectra.
The all new Insignia is sleeker due to the fact that it is obvious the design was slightly taken from the GTC concept. The old V-bar has been taken out in favor of a wider grille, complimented by a pair of intake ducts and the new Vauxhall logo. “Smart” headlights feature daytime running lamps standard and there will be an option for LED lighting on higher-spec models.
Opel Insignia To Recognize Traffic Signs
June 19th, 2008
The Opel Insignia is the first production car that will have the unique feature that uses a dual function camera that has traffic sign recognition. The new system was built by Hella and it uses a single screen mounted camera to feed the separate processors for lane departure warnings and road sign recognition.
However, premium automaker BMW may just beat Opel to the honor of being first to market with a system that can identify signs. BMW will debut its system “later this year,” said technology spokeswoman Katharina Bölsterl.
Opel To Release New Logo With Release Of Insignia
June 4th, 2008
Opel has decided to copy Vauxhall – it’s sister company – and will be revealing a brand new badge later on this year. The new badge will coincide with the release of the new Insignia sedan. It will feature the Opel nameplate and a lightning bolt and will be coated in polished metal.
It will attempt to signify Opel’s upmarket ascendancy in the European market. The gentleman at right holding the redesigned logo is Mark Adams, GM Europe’s of design, who says that new emblem, “is very much consistent with the overall design language and philosophy of our vehicles.” Expect to see the new logo affixed to the Insignia at the London Motor Show next month.
Look At Interior Of Opel Insignia
June 4th, 2008
Opel has released the first official pictures of the interior of the new Insignia. The front part of the new sedan looks similar to that of the Opel GTC concept – which is a great compliment and means that it is stylish and comfortable.
Simple, attractive gauges are joined by amber lighting and a nice blend of plastics, brightwork, and other trim to create a driver-focused cockpit meant to be as usable as it is attractive. One of the little elements that’s kind of cool is how the gauge lighting shifts from white to red when the car is put into sport mode.
